Hello - My wife recently got a new C3 and is very happy with it. I have seen that Android Auto should be supported during 2017, and have seen others mention in this forum that they have it. Our C3 came from a dealer who has had the car since the end of 2016, and I believe the touch display firmware isn't up to date - these are the installed version details:
System Information: 12FDI
HMI version: 20.522.45.4.0
iMX version: x0011046_161020_15.7A133.5
V850 version: W2.0_16.1C26.1
I emailed Citroen, and they said take it to the dealer... Have other owners been able to download/install updates to the display?
My phone does support MirrorLink, but my wife's does not. In any case, I don't want to pay £60+ for an "approved" navigation app like Sygic that is (in my opinion) inferior to Google Maps, hence the interest in Android Auto...

There was a recall to do a free update to the software as there were a couple of bugs in the early release. This also introduced Android to go with Apple CarPlay. I would check with your dealer to see if has been done. It has to be done by a dealer, but it comes under warranty so you should get a loan car for the day while they do it. Only problem is that your phone has to be plugged into the audio to work as a sat nav, however it is very effective with Car Play and Siri voice commands work well. I don't have an Android phone but see no reason why it should not be as good.

I second that. Speak to the dealer. However my dealer did not know what Android Auto was so I just asked for the latest software to be installed (as I was also losing radio presets anyway). Once the car was returned (it did take nearly 6 hours, I think they also updated engine management software, etc). Android Auto was installed!
Having Google Maps (with traffic highlights) and Spotify/Google Play Music in the car is fantastic! I did get fed up plugging in my phone however.
I decided to dust off my old phone (Moto G 2014) and put a £3.99 a month SIM in it from The People's Operator with 1GB data.
Android Auto doesn't use huge amounts of data (you can make available offline your local maps and music, etc)
